On Feb. 24 and 25 a wave of severe weather stretched from the South all the way to the Northeast coast. No GARBC churches were affected by the winds, tornadoes, and heavy rains, so no churches need Disaster Relief assistance.

When news of severe weather, a tornado, flood, or other catastrophe is reported, the Regular Baptist Builders Club team leaps into action to find out if any GARBC churches are in the midst of it. After gathering information, the team determines if Regular Baptist Builders Club can assist a church in ministering to its neighbors. Assistance can come in one or a combination of ways:

  • A Disaster Relief team, equipped with supplies and tools, may be sent to work in the area.
  • Why? tracts might be sent to help individuals minister and answer the difficult question of why God allows bad things to happen.
  • Funds could be sent to help buy supplies that are needed to minister to the community.
